The Whiteness Question Part The of the article, The Whiteness Question, explores the issue of white identity in the American context. The white identity in this case is examined in the light of the relationship between white people and people of color. The emerging racial differential among the American people forms the basis upon which the author presents the underlying arguments about white identity. The author argues that the visibility of whiteness continues to persist among many whites today.

Race, gender, and the white-self are the key factors that influence whiteness over time. According to the arguments presented in the article, it seems that many whites do not fully understand the meaning of whiteness in the American context. Even with this as the case, racism, gender discrimination, and imperialism still persists. Interestingly, the whites exhibit an identity that they cannot adequately explain. However, the race, gender, and the white-self factors hold the answer to the contemporary whiteness question.

White people have defined themselves based on their white race and gender, but they have overlooked self-actualization relative to this race. The author argues that a good percentage of the white population is still struggling to understand the meaning of whiteness from a political and historical point of view. Amid this, whiteness continues to sink in the hearts of the whites, thus enabling them to understand the dynamics of whiteness and what comprises racism out of the whiteness question.
